How Ceiling Water Damage Repair Works
When you call us, our team arrives quickly to assess the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your ceiling to its original condition. We use the latest equipment, including moisture meters and drying equipment, to ensure the area is completely dry and free from standing water. Our quick response time and expert technicians mean the difference between a minor repair and a major reconstruction.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team conducts a thorough assessment of the damage, identifying the source of the leak and the extent of the water damage. We’ll develop a customized plan to restore your ceiling, including any necessary repairs or replacements. Don’t wait, act fast to pr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the standing water and dry the affected area. Our technicians will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ible. Fast and effective drying is crucial to pre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Ceiling Repair and Replacement
Once the area is dry, our team will begin repairing or replacing any damaged ceiling materials, including drywall, plaster, or wood. We’ll ensure a seamless finish that matches the surrounding area. Expert craftsmanship and attention to detail ensure a long-lasting repair.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and free from any remaining water damage. We’ll make any necessary touch-ups to ensure a flawless finish. Quality assurance is our top priority.

Warning Signs You Need Ceiling Water Damage Repair
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t take the risk address ceiling water damage quickly to prevent further dam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A persistent musty smell in your home or apartment can be a sign of water damage. Mold and mildew thrive in moist environments, releasing spores that can aggravate allergies and respiratory issues. Don’t ignore the smell it’s a sign of a bigger problem.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Water stains or discoloration on your ceiling or walls can show a leak. The longer you wait, the more extensive the damage will be. Act fast to prevent further damage and costly repairs.
Warped or Buckled Ceiling Tiles
Warped or buckled ceiling tiles can be a sign of water damage. The longer you wait, the more tiles will be affected, leading to a costly replacement. Don’t delay address the issue quickly.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. The longer you wait, the more extensive the damage will be, leading to costly repairs. Act now to prevent further damage.
Cracked or Broken Drywall
Cracked or broken drywall can be a sign of water damage. The longer you wait, the more extensive the damage will be, leading to costly repairs. Don’t delay address the issue quickly.

Ceiling Water Damage Repair Cost In Washington Terrace, UT
The cost of ceiling water damage rep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Washington Terrace, UT. These estimates are based on typical price ranges and may vary depending on your specific situation. Contact us for a free estimate to get a more accurate quote.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Ceiling repair and repl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ials used |
| Mold removal and rem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old present |
| Moisture control and prevention |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of moisture control system used |

Common Questions About Ceiling Water Damage Repair
Do I need to replace my entire ceiling if I have water damage?
No, not necessarily. Our team can assess the damage and find out the best course of action. In some cases, only a section of the ceiling may need to be replaced. Contact us for a free estimate to get a more accurate quote.
How long does ceiling water damage repair take?
The length of time it takes to complete ceiling water damage repair dep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ible. Average completion time is 3-5 days.
Is ceiling water damage repair covered by insurance?
Yes, ceiling water damage repair may be cov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your policy will depend on your provider and the circumstances of the damage. Contact your insurance provider to find out your coverage options.
Can I prevent ceiling water damage?
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ent ceiling water damage. Regularly inspect your ceiling and roof for signs of damage, and address any issues quickly. Install a water damage prevention system to detect and alert you to potential issues.
